The Rise of Organic Farming
Organic farming has gained significant momentum in recent years, with more consumers showing a keen interest in purchasing organic products. This shift towards organic farming is driven by a growing awareness of the health and environmental benefits associated with consuming organic produce. Consumers are increasingly seeking out organically grown fruits, vegetables, and grains due to their perceived superior quality and nutritional value.
Furthermore, the rise of organic farming can also be attributed to a shift in consumer preferences towards sustainable and environmentally friendly practices. Organic farming methods promote biodiversity, reduce pollution, and conserve water and soil quality. As consumers become more conscious of the impact of conventional farming on the environment, there is a greater demand for organic products that are produced using methods that prioritize ecological sustainability.
What is organic farming?
Organic farming is a method of agriculture that relies on natural processes and cycles to produce crops without the use of synthetic pesticides, fertilizers, or genetically modified organisms.
Why has organic farming become more popular in recent years?
Organic farming has become more popular in recent years due to increasing consumer awareness of the benefits of organic produce, concerns about the environmental impact of conventional farming practices, and the desire for healthier food options.
What are some of the benefits of organic farming?
Some benefits of organic farming include improved soil health, reduced pollution from synthetic chemicals, better animal welfare standards, and potentially higher nutritional content in organic produce.
Is organic farming more sustainable than conventional farming?
Many experts believe that organic farming is more sustainable in the long term because it promotes biodiversity, reduces reliance on fossil fuels, and helps to protect water quality and soil health.
Are organic products more expensive than conventional products?
Organic products are often more expensive than conventional products due to the higher costs associated with organic farming practices, but many consumers are willing to pay a premium for the perceived health and environmental benefits of organic produce.
